Discover the interactions between propranolol and dramamine

Propranolol and dramamine are both medications used to treat different conditions, but they can also have interactions when taken together. It is important to understand these interactions and consult a healthcare professional before combining these two drugs.

Propranolol is a beta-blocker commonly prescribed for conditions such as high blood pressure, angina, and tremors. It works by blocking certain receptors in the body, which can help to reduce heart rate and blood pressure. Dramamine, on the other hand, is an over-the-counter medication used to prevent and treat motion sickness. It works by blocking signals in the brain that trigger nausea and vomiting.

When propranolol and dramamine are taken together, they can have additive effects on the central nervous system. This means that they can enhance each other’s sedative effects, leading to increased drowsiness and a potential for impaired coordination and cognitive function. It is important to be cautious when combining these medications, especially if activities such as driving or operating machinery are involved.

Additionally, both propranolol and dramamine can cause dizziness and low blood pressure as side effects. When taken together, these side effects may be more pronounced. It is important to monitor blood pressure regularly and report any significant changes to a healthcare professional.

In some cases, a healthcare professional may prescribe propranolol and dramamine together for specific conditions. However, this should only be done under their guidance and close monitoring. They will be able to assess the potential risks and benefits and adjust the dosage accordingly.

In conclusion, propranolol and dramamine can have interactions when taken together, particularly in terms of sedation and blood pressure effects. It is important to consult a healthcare professional before combining these medications to ensure safety and effectiveness.

Effects of taking propranolol and dramamine simultaneously

When combining propranolol and dramamine, it is important to be aware of the potential effects that may occur. While both medications are used to treat different conditions, they can interact and cause certain side effects.

Potential side effects

1. Drowsiness: Both propranolol and dramamine can cause drowsiness as a common side effect. Taking them together may increase the sedative effect, making you feel more sleepy or fatigued than usual.

2. Dizziness: Dizziness is another possible side effect of both medications. When taken together, the risk of experiencing dizziness may be heightened. It is important to be cautious while performing tasks that require alertness, such as driving or operating machinery.

3. Low blood pressure: Propranolol is a beta-blocker that can lower blood pressure. Dramamine, on the other hand, can also have a hypotensive effect. Taking these medications together may further decrease blood pressure, leading to symptoms such as lightheadedness or fainting.

4. Slow heart rate: Propranolol can slow down the heart rate, and combining it with dramamine may enhance this effect. If you experience a significantly low heart rate or any irregularities, it is important to seek medical attention.

5. Other side effects: Both propranolol and dramamine can cause additional side effects, such as dry mouth, blurred vision, nausea, or gastrointestinal disturbances. Taking them together may increase the likelihood of experiencing these side effects.

It is crucial to consult with a healthcare professional or pharmacist before taking propranolol and dramamine together. They can provide personalized advice based on your specific medical history and current medications, ensuring your safety and well-being.
